Alexa Sierra and Maryssa Edwards, we appreciate you taking the time to share your story with us today. Where does your story begin?
Nashville Smut was created in 2023. After a whole year of Alexa convincing Maryssa to give smut a try, she finally did after being influenced by the movie 365 Days. Shortly after watching, Maryssa read all three of the 365 Days books and was on the hunt for more. This lead Maryssa to ask Alexa about starting a book club, after a little hesitation, they said why not. What started on Facebook as a small book club with 100 followers, turned into Instagram, Facebook and TikTok and have now reached over 10,000 people across all platforms. While we’ve grown so much over the last almost two years, and have now turned into a business, we stay true to our core of being a book club and keeping our monthly meet ups. We’re not like a regular book club though, we don’t read the same book every month! Everyone reads at their own pace, has tropes they like or dislike and kinks/triggers that they may or may not want to read about. We strive to keep our community a safe place for women. It’s important to us that it remains a sex and book positive space, and a space where we can gather to talk about the books we liked and didn’t like in a respectful manner.
Since we’ve started, we’ve hosted a Halloween party our first year, A Halloween Masquerade our second, and now our inaugural event Tempted By Fiction in May, Tempted By Fiction again in October (this one will be at night and have a dark and halloween twist), and then our end of the year party, A Circus Of Temptation, which is a circus inspired holiday event that’s a combination of a show and a party.
Tempted By Fiction is our book festival that shines the light on spicy indie authors and romance/smut related small businesses.

Appreciate you sharing that. What should we know about Nashville Smut?
Nashville Smut is known for hosting minimally one meet up a month where readers of smut can talk about the books they’re currently reading, get recommendations from others, and make new friends. What sets us apart from others is that we don’t just read the same book every month to discuss, and we don’t just have our one meet up for an hour or two a month. We’re truly a community. Members have come to meet ups without knowing anyone and left with all new friends. Even planning to meet up with each other in different cities when they travel for book conferences!
It’s so important to us to be inclusive to everyone, and to be a safe place, and I think we’ve done that. The community we’ve created blows us away, just a couple weeks ago Maryssa and I were at the airport and one of the TSA agents saw our Nashville Smut merch and mentioned how she was in the group too! Our smutties are everywhere and we love them. That’s what we’re proud of. Everyone knows they can come to a meet up and they will be welcomed with open arms.
